Highgate is a premier real estate investment and hospitality management company widely recognized as an innovator in the industry. Highgate is the dominant player in U.S. gateway markets including New York, Boston, Miami, San Francisco and Honolulu, with a rapidly expanding presence in Europe, Latin America, and the Caribbean. Highgate's portfolio of global properties represents an aggregate asset value exceeding $20B and generates over $5B in cumulative revenues. The company provides expert guidance through all stages of the hospitality property cycle, from planning and development through recapitalization or disposition. Highgate also has the creativity and bandwidth to develop bespoke hotel brands and utilizes industry-leading proprietary revenue management tools that identify and predict evolving market dynamics to drive out performance and maximize asset value. With an executive team consisting of some of the industry's most experienced hotel management leaders, the company is a trusted partner for top ownership groups and major hotel brands. Highgate maintains corporate offices in London, New York, Dallas, and Seattle.
The Joseph Hotel - Nashville
The Learning & Development Coordinator is responsible for coordinating and facilitating training throughout the property.
You will work with the People and Culture leaders to prepare and deliver training in regulatory topics, hospitality education, leadership development, and more! You will conduct guided trainings in collaboration with the People and Culture manager, provide administrative support to the People and Culture team, and support in various other areas when needed. You will track licenses and certifications required for the associates in the hotel and ensure we meet Marriott brand standard expectations. You will maintain and update SOPs at the property level as needed. Daily trainings in each department will be expected using engaging methods such as role play, classroom training, fun refreshers, and other strategic training methods.
Must be able to effectively communicate both verbally and written with all level of employees and guests in an attentive, friendly, courteous and service oriented manner. Must be effective at listening to, understanding, and clarifying concerns raised by employees. Must be able to multitask and prioritize departmental functions to meet deadlines. Conduct training courses in collaboration with all departments. Assist with creation of SOP's to be rolled out to each department. Learn Forbes standards, to then facilitate to the team At least 2 years of progressive training experience. Must be proficient in Windows, Company approved spreadsheets and word processing. Must have hotel/restaurant experience in a luxury and/or fine dining setting.
